GLENSIDE, Pa. - The Arcadia University women's wrestling team is set to kick off its inaugural season as the Knights travel to Princeton for the Princeton open on Sunday starting at 10:00 a.m.
"This is a growing year for us." Arcadia head coach
Michael Childs said. "The biggest thing is we have a team full of first year college wrestlers and there is a big transition to college. We are preaching a life style. It's not just the two hours in the room, it's what you're doing within the 24 hours a day and that is a process. We are going through that right now and we're seeing really good things in the room. There's been a lot of improvement and I am excited to see that continue."

The Knights will play all of their home matches in Alumni Gymnasium.
The Knights will travel to Princeton on Sunday to open their season. Arcadia's women's wrestling team will debut their home slate on Sunday, November 9th, when they host McDaniel and Alvernia.
